MVP: Andre Drummond. Drummond finished with a monster double double with 20 points and 18 rebounds while shooting a scorching 8-of-11 from the field and 4-of-6 from the charity stripe. Drummond has made a early claim as one of the premier big men in the association.

LVP: Ricky Rubio. For a guy that can't shoot the rock, Rubio sure likes to take a lot of shots. Rubio went a woeful 9-of-21 from the field on his way to scoring 19 points. No way should a point guard take that many shots during a game, especially a point guard that's not known for his scoring abilities. Detroit let Rubio take long jumper after long jumper all night long.

X-Factor: D.J. Augustin. The backup point guard played up to the contract the Pistons gave him this offseason nearly notching a double double off the bench. Augustin finished with 19 points and a season high 9 assist in 24 minutes off the pine. The Augustin/Jennings backcourt played really well for head coach Stan Van Gundy.

Rookie Watch: Andrew Wiggins. The number one overall pick showed flashes and was on his way to having a great outing, but his point guard all of a sudden forgot how to pass. Wiggins poured in 10 first quarter points but only scored 3 points the rest of the way while grabbing 3 rebounds and shooting 4-of-9 from the field.

Injury Report: Nikola Pekovic. Pekovic left the game with a sever ankle sprain but came back and played the rest of the way finishing with 14 points and 12 rebounds.

MVP: Andre Drummond. Drummond notched the association's first 20/20 game of the season with a 20 point and 21 rebound performance against the Nets fontline.Neither Brook Lopez or Kevin Garnett could contain the former Huskie as he had scored at will and snagged rebounds with authority.

LVP: Joe Johnson. Johnson took a team high 22 shots (tied with Deron Williams) while only making 7 of them as Kentavious Caldwell-Pope made him work all game long. After a while Johnson just started jacking long jumpshots after not being able to get past the defense of Caldwell-Pope. Johnson's plus/minus while on the court was a -10.

X-Factor: Greg Monroe. Playing in his first game after serving a two game suspension, Monroe was a spark off the bench finishing with 12 points and 7 rebounds in 22 minutes. Monroe had it easy going up against Brooklyn's backup big men. Looks for Monroe to continue coming off the bench.

Rookie Watch: Bojan Bogdanovic. Bogdanovic was the only rookie to see playing time and his stat line was all zeros as he only saw one minute of game action.

By The Numbers: 31. The Pistons as a team combined for 31 assist on 45 made shots while the Nets only had 18 as a team.
